Make SQLite connection fail if database is missing? (deleted/moved)
Question
I have the following method inside class DBConnection
. I call the method like this: SQLiteConnection conn = DBConnection.OpenDB();
when I want to open an connection, so that I can execute my queries. I can call a similar method when I want to close the connection.
The method:
public static SQLiteConnection OpenDB()
{
try
{
//Gets connectionstring from app.config
string myConnectString =
ConfigurationManager.ConnectionStrings[
"LegMedSQLLite.Properties.Settings.LegMedSQLLiteDBConnectionString"].ConnectionString;
var conn = new SQLiteConnection(myConnectString);
conn.Open();
return conn;
}
catch (SQLiteException e)
{
MessageBox.Show(e.ToString(), "TEST");
return null;
}
}
This all works fine and dandy. The problem is the try-catch though. Let us imagine the following scenario:
- The database file has been moved/delete.
The exception will never be thrown. Actually, the first catch I stumble upon is when I execute my first query - where it figures that there is no such table(s) and it throws its own exception. I was stunned by this weird phenomenon, but I soon found out that SQLite creates a new empty database. By empty is mean no tables, nothing, just an SQLite database file with the same name as the old database which was supposed to be there.
This is an issue, I want the application to know if there is something wrong (database not found, corrupted, being used by another process etc.) as soon as I try to call SQLiteConnection conn = DBConnection.OpenDB();
.
Naturally, I could try call a File.Exists in my method, but that doesn't seem like a proper solution. Any help?
Solution
At least in System.Data.SQLite, you can add "FailIfMissing=True
" to your connection string. SQLiteConnection.Open()
will throw a SQLiteException
if the database file does not exist.
string ConnectString = "Data Source=file.sdb; FailIfMissing=True";
DbConnection db = new SQLiteConnection(ConnectString);
db.Open(); // Fails if file.sdb does not exist
See SQLite Connection String Samples for another example, look for "Disable create database behaviour".

If you want to detect database corruption issues on start up , you can execute the command
pragma integrity_check;
or
pragma quick_check; ( which is faster, but less thorough )
This returns a single row with the value "ok".
Otherwise it will report errors that it encounters.

Don't catch at that level. Instead, SQLiteConnection
should implement IDisposable, meaning you should just return the open connection and allow calling code to handle any exceptions, as well as rely on the Dispose method to close the connection.
If there is no way to change the default SQLite behavior, then you might have to do a File.Exists. That would be better than connecting and creating a new file, checking to see if it's the database you want, then deleting the new file in the catch block.
